berlintest存储的是德国首都柏林(德文:Berlin)的一些信息
柏林市民工作出行中近1/3采用公共交通,柏林公共交通系统包括S-Bahn(市郊铁路,联系柏林市与其周边地区)、U-Bahn(城市地铁)、Tram(有轨电车)、Bus(公共汽车)、Ferry(轮渡)。具体信息查看 凌小静:柏林公共交通系统_S-Bahn_勃兰登堡州_东西 (sohu.com)
1. berlintest 的 object (对象)
只带有空间属性的对象:
BGrenzenLine |
line |
柏林边界线 |
|
Faehren |
(string, line) |
柏林轮渡 |
(轮渡名字描述,轮渡线)柏林市内和市外均有轮渡线 |
Flaechen |
(string, region) |
观光景点 |
(景点名字,景点区域)柏林市内和市外均有 |
Kinos |
(string, string, point) |
电影院 |
(电影院名字,所处街道 门牌号,影院地址)全部位于柏林市内 |
Kneipen |
(string, string, point) |
酒馆 |
(酒馆名字,所处街道 门牌号,酒馆地址)全部位于柏林市内 |
Landstrassen |
(string, string, line) |
公路 |
(公路名字信息,公路类型,公路线)全部位于柏林市外,和市内相通 |
Landstrassen2 |
(string, string, line) |
公路 |
(公路名字信息,公路类型,公路线)全部位于柏林市外,和市内不相通 |
Orte2 |
(string, string, point) |
柏林市外城市 |
(城市名,城市大小,城市位置)全部位于柏林市外 |
OrteCity |
(string, string, point) |
柏林地区 |
(区名,区大小,区位置)全部位于柏林市内,数量为8 |
PLZBoundaries |
(string, line) |
邮政编码及其区域线 |
(邮政编码,区域边界)全部位于柏林市内 |
Plaetze |
(string, string, point) |
地铁站、机场等地点 |
(地点名,地点类型,地点位置)全部位于柏林市内 |
PotsdamLine |
line |
波茨坦线 |
位于柏林市外,西南郊 |
RBahn |
(string, string, line) |
地铁线 |
(地铁名字信息,地铁类型,地铁线)柏林市内和市外均有 |
RBahnhof |
(string, string, point) |
地铁站 |
(地铁站名,地铁类型,地铁站位置)柏林市内和市外均有 |
Restaurants |
(string, string, string, point) |
餐厅 |
(名字,国家风格,所处街道,地理位置)柏林市内和市外均有,市外只有两家 |
SBahn |
(string, string, line) |
市郊铁路 |
(铁路名,铁路类型,铁路线)柏林市内和市外均有 |
SBahnhof |
(string, string, point) |
市郊铁路站 |
(铁路站名,铁路类型,铁路站位置)柏林市内和市外均有 |
Sehenswuerdaspoints |
points |
景点 |
柏林市内和市外均有 |
Sehenswuerdpoi |
(string, point) |
景点兴趣点 |
(景点名字,景点地址) |
Sehenswuerdpoi2 |
(string, point) |
景点兴趣点(POI) |
(景点名字,景点地址)Sehenswuerdaspoints 中的所有点 = 这两个景点信息的地址的总和 |
Sehenswuerdreg |
(string, region) |
景点区域 |
(景点名字,景点区域) |
UBahn |
(string, string, line) |
城市地铁 |
(地铁名字信息,地铁类型,地铁线)全部位于柏林市内 |
UBahnhof |
(string, string, point) |
城市地铁站 |
(地铁站名,地铁类型,地铁站位置)全部位于柏林市内 |
WFlaechen |
(string, region) |
水域 |
(水域名,水域区域)位于柏林市内 |
WStrassen |
(string, line) |
河流 |
(河流名,河流线)位于柏林市内 |
Wasserumland2 |
(string, line) |
水环境 |
(河流名,河流线)位于柏林市外 |
alexanderplatz |
point |
亚历山大广场 |
位于柏林市内 |
hoehe |
(real, point) |
高度 |
(高度,地理位置)柏林市内和市外均有 |
koepenick |
region |
柏林的一个城区 |
位于柏林市内 |
mehringdamm |
point |
柏林的一个地铁站 |
位于柏林市内 |
mrainline |
line |
|
位于柏林市内 |
strassen |
(string, string, line) |
街道 |
(街道名,街道类型,街道线)全部位于柏林市内 |
thecenter |
region |
柏林市的中心区域 |
位于柏林市内 |
tiergarten |
region |
柏林的一个动物园 |
位于柏林市内 |
train7sections |
line |
train7的部分轨迹 |
|
train7stations |
points |
train7经过的车站 |
|
westhafen |
region |
柏林的一个地铁站 |
位于柏林市内 |
zoogarten |
region |
柏林的一个动物园 |
位于柏林市内 |
带有时空属性的对象:
mrain |
mregion |
移动的雨 |
|
mrain2 |
mregion |
移动的雨 |
|
mrain3 |
mregion |
移动的雨 |
|
msnow |
mregion |
移动的雪 |
|
train1 |
mpoint |
移动的地铁 |
|
train1first |
mpoint |
移动的地铁 |
和train1行动轨迹及时间一致 |
train1second |
mpoint |
移动的地铁 |
和train1的行动轨迹一致,但时间不一样 |
train5 |
mpoint |
移动的地铁 |
|
train6 |
mpoint |
移动的地铁 |
|
train7 |
mpoint |
移动的地铁 |
|
train7down |
mpoint |
移动的地铁 |
和train7行动轨迹刚好相对 |
train7up |
mpoint |
移动的地铁 |
和train7行动轨迹及时间一致 |
只带有时间属性的对象:
mreal5000 |
mreal |
时间变化,但实数一直为5000 |
noAtCenter |
mint |
随时间变化的整数 |
noAtTiergarten |
mint |
|
train7downsights |
mstring |
train7down行动时经过的车站名随时间变化 |
train7nextstat |
mstring |
|
train7upsights |
mstring |
train7up行动时经过的车站名随时间变化 |
普通对象:
Orte |
(string, string, string, int) |
德国的城市 |
(标记,城市名,区号,BevT) |
SEC_DERIVED_OBJ |
(string, text, text) |
SECONDO派生的对象 |
(对象名,对象的创建命令,UsedObjs) |
Staedte |
(string, int, int, string, string) |
德国的城市 |
(城市名,人口数,邮编,区号,标记) |
Workers |
(string, int, string, int) |
电脑 |
(主机,端口号,配置,消息服务器端口) |
box1000 |
rect3 |
|
|
eight |
instant |
时间点 |
2003-11-20-08:00 |
intset_a10 |
array int |
int数组 |
1,2,...10 |
neighbours |
|
|
|
nine |
instant |
时间点 |
2003-11-20-09:00 |
opName |
|
|
|
opType |
|
|
|
ospresult |
|
|
|
otestrel |
|
|
|
pictures |
(int, picture) |
图片 |
共10张 |
plz |
(int, string) |
邮编 |
(邮编,城市名) |
realset_a10 |
array real |
real数组 |
1.0, 2.0, ... 10.0 |
sightsedge1 |
edge |
景点边缘 |
|
sightsedge2 |
edge |
景点边缘 |
|
sightsgraph1 |
graph |
景点图 |
和数据结构中的图结构一样 |
sightsgraph2 |
graph |
景点图 |
和数据结构中的图结构一样 |
sightsgraphrel |
|
图的边 |
sightsgraph1图中所有边的端点组 |
six30 |
instant |
时间点 |
2003-11-20-06:30 |
stringset_a4 |
array string |
string数组 |
|
ten |
(int) |
(int)数组 |
(1), (2), ... (10) |
thousand |
(int) |
(int)数组 |
(1), (2), ... (1000) |
2. 将 Javagui 的 viewer 背景设置为地图
- 首先,使用菜单 File->Load categories 来加载 BerlinU.cat,一组显示样式。
- 然后,使用 Settings->Projections 选择 OSM-Mercator 投影。
- 最后,使用 Settings->Background->TiledMap 并选择一种地图样式(默认为 OpenStreetMap Mapnik 样式)并按接受。
- 出现一张世界地图(前提是您的计算机可以访问互联网)。